Black Dead Ball is an intriguing blend of crime and mystery set against the backdrop of high school baseball. The pacing feels deliberate, almost languid, which contrasts sharply with the tension surrounding the protagonist's investigation into the scout's death. The atmosphere is thick with suspense, enhanced by practical effects that ground the film in a gritty realism. It's fascinating how the film juxtaposes the innocence of youth sports with the darker undercurrents of ambition and betrayal. Performances are solid, capturing the desperation and determination of the junior colleague as he navigates this twisted web. It's certainly a distinctive piece within the genre, not just for its narrative but for how it captures the nuances of the baseball world.
